救援司机端
This commit is contained in:
parent
22209220b8
commit
b760db71c9
@ -68,9 +68,11 @@ public class RescueInfoSystem extends BaseController {
|
||||
|
||||
@PostMapping("/update")
|
||||
public CommonResult update(@RequestBody RescueInfo rescueInfo) {
|
||||
RescueOrderInfo orderInfo = infoService.getById(rescueInfo.getRescueOrderId());
|
||||
orderInfo.setSetMoney(rescueInfo.getSetMoney());
|
||||
infoService.updateById(orderInfo);
|
||||
if (ObjectUtil.isNotEmpty(rescueInfo.getSetMoney())){
|
||||
RescueOrderInfo orderInfo = infoService.getById(rescueInfo.getRescueOrderId());
|
||||
orderInfo.setSetMoney(rescueInfo.getSetMoney());
|
||||
infoService.updateById(orderInfo);
|
||||
}
|
||||
rescueInfoService.updateById(rescueInfo);
|
||||
return CommonResult.ok();
|
||||
}
|
||||
|
@ -10,6 +10,7 @@ import com.baomidou.mybatisplus.extension.service.impl.ServiceImpl;
|
||||
import cn.iocoder.yudao.module.rescue.mapper.RescueRefuelRecordMapper;
|
||||
import org.springframework.stereotype.Service;
|
||||
|
||||
import java.util.Arrays;
|
||||
import java.util.List;
|
||||
|
||||
/**
|
||||
@ -19,8 +20,7 @@ import java.util.List;
|
||||
* @date 2023-09-26
|
||||
*/
|
||||
@Service
|
||||
public class RescueRefuelRecordServiceImpl extends ServiceImpl<RescueRefuelRecordMapper, RescueRefuelRecord> implements IRescueRefuelRecordService
|
||||
{
|
||||
public class RescueRefuelRecordServiceImpl extends ServiceImpl<RescueRefuelRecordMapper, RescueRefuelRecord> implements IRescueRefuelRecordService {
|
||||
|
||||
/**
|
||||
* 查询加油记录
|
||||
@ -29,8 +29,7 @@ public class RescueRefuelRecordServiceImpl extends ServiceImpl<RescueRefuelRecor
|
||||
* @return 加油记录
|
||||
*/
|
||||
@Override
|
||||
public RescueRefuelRecord selectRescueRefuelRecordById(Long id)
|
||||
{
|
||||
public RescueRefuelRecord selectRescueRefuelRecordById(Long id) {
|
||||
return baseMapper.selectRescueRefuelRecordById(id);
|
||||
}
|
||||
|
||||
@ -41,8 +40,7 @@ public class RescueRefuelRecordServiceImpl extends ServiceImpl<RescueRefuelRecor
|
||||
* @return 加油记录
|
||||
*/
|
||||
@Override
|
||||
public IPage<RescueRefuelRecord> selectRescueRefuelRecordList(RescueRefuelRecord rescueRefuelRecord, Page<RescueRefuelRecord> page)
|
||||
{
|
||||
public IPage<RescueRefuelRecord> selectRescueRefuelRecordList(RescueRefuelRecord rescueRefuelRecord, Page<RescueRefuelRecord> page) {
|
||||
return baseMapper.selectRescueRefuelRecordList(rescueRefuelRecord, page);
|
||||
}
|
||||
|
||||
@ -53,8 +51,7 @@ public class RescueRefuelRecordServiceImpl extends ServiceImpl<RescueRefuelRecor
|
||||
* @return 结果
|
||||
*/
|
||||
@Override
|
||||
public int insertRescueRefuelRecord(RescueRefuelRecord rescueRefuelRecord)
|
||||
{
|
||||
public int insertRescueRefuelRecord(RescueRefuelRecord rescueRefuelRecord) {
|
||||
return baseMapper.insert(rescueRefuelRecord);
|
||||
}
|
||||
|
||||
@ -65,8 +62,7 @@ public class RescueRefuelRecordServiceImpl extends ServiceImpl<RescueRefuelRecor
|
||||
* @return 结果
|
||||
*/
|
||||
@Override
|
||||
public int updateRescueRefuelRecord(RescueRefuelRecord rescueRefuelRecord)
|
||||
{
|
||||
public int updateRescueRefuelRecord(RescueRefuelRecord rescueRefuelRecord) {
|
||||
return baseMapper.updateById(rescueRefuelRecord);
|
||||
}
|
||||
|
||||
@ -77,9 +73,8 @@ public class RescueRefuelRecordServiceImpl extends ServiceImpl<RescueRefuelRecor
|
||||
* @return 结果
|
||||
*/
|
||||
@Override
|
||||
public int deleteRescueRefuelRecordByIds(Long[] ids)
|
||||
{
|
||||
return baseMapper.deleteRescueRefuelRecordByIds(ids);
|
||||
public int deleteRescueRefuelRecordByIds(Long[] ids) {
|
||||
return baseMapper.deleteByIds(Arrays.asList(ids));
|
||||
}
|
||||
|
||||
/**
|
||||
@ -89,8 +84,7 @@ public class RescueRefuelRecordServiceImpl extends ServiceImpl<RescueRefuelRecor
|
||||
* @return 结果
|
||||
*/
|
||||
@Override
|
||||
public int deleteRescueRefuelRecordById(Long id)
|
||||
{
|
||||
public int deleteRescueRefuelRecordById(Long id) {
|
||||
return baseMapper.deleteRescueRefuelRecordById(id);
|
||||
}
|
||||
|
||||
@ -98,7 +92,7 @@ public class RescueRefuelRecordServiceImpl extends ServiceImpl<RescueRefuelRecor
|
||||
//通过司机主键和时间计算该月的加油总数和行驶总公里数
|
||||
@Override
|
||||
public JSONObject getMonthRescueRefuelRecord(Long driverId, String time, Long carId) {
|
||||
return baseMapper.getMonthRescueRefuelRecord(driverId,time,carId);
|
||||
return baseMapper.getMonthRescueRefuelRecord(driverId, time, carId);
|
||||
|
||||
}
|
||||
|
||||
|
@ -28,7 +28,7 @@
|
||||
INNER JOIN system_users su ON su.id = di.user_id
|
||||
left join rescue_car_info rci on di.id = rci.possessor_id
|
||||
where rrc.deleted = '0'
|
||||
<if test="map.realName != null ">and su.real_name like concat('%',#{map.realName},'%')</if>
|
||||
<if test="map.realName != null ">and su.nickname like concat('%',#{map.realName},'%')</if>
|
||||
<if test="map.rescueCarNum != null ">and rci.rescue_car_num like concat('%',#{map.rescueCarNum},'%')</if>
|
||||
order by rrc.record_time desc
|
||||
</select>
|
||||
|
Loading…
Reference in New Issue
Block a user